Mother's Day Mini Project
My neice has been bugging me to do some crafts with her, so today I thought that I would work on a Mother's Day mini book project with her. This is using the Maze Book technique that Tricia showed on CraftTVWeekly. This technique is amazing because it only use 1 12 X 12 sheet of paper and a bunch of scraps that you have lying around. A great way to use up those leftovers you've been keeping - I can't seem to throw any away, but most of the time, I don't use them.

We filled the inside pages with some pictures of Yuri, and then messages that she wrote herself about why she loves her mom. She really enjoyed this project - especially getting to use all my clear stamps & rubons.
